Abstract

The technical parameters and conditions for transmitting digital terrestrial television broadcasting (DTTB) signals in cable TV networks were experimentally investigated. Indoor and field tests were conducted to evaluate the robustness of orthogonal frequency division multiplexing (OFDM), the standard modulation scheme for DTTB in Japan, signals in multichannel cable TV transmission. Experimental results showed that the carrier-to-noise ratio of 24 dB, a composite triple beat of-44 dB, and single carrier interference of-35 dB are required to keep the bit error rate less than 1×10-4 without Reed-Solomon forward error correction. Adjacent channel interference tests were conducted between the OFDM signal and several types of possible cable TV signals : NTSC-VSB-AM, 64 QAM, MUSE-AM, and MUSE-FM. For each signal type, the range of relative signal power level to the OFDM signal, at which adjacent signals do not affect the OFDM signal, was derived.
